Job Summary
Main duties, settings, geography, reporting relationships, other relationships:
This position is responsible for all business analytic, reporting, and administrative functions.
Responsibilities
. Develop a reliability performance calculator and provide updates to executive leadership
. Monitors, tracks, and takes necessary actions of ongoing NY Distribution projects in
support of business needs
. Develops analytic dashboards and slide decks for a wide range of critical activities.
. Leads efforts to ensure timely submission of regulatory, compliance, and regional filings
(e.g. NY PSC, DPS, etc.)
. Prepares and supports the oversight of budgets and contract administration including Purchase Orders, Work Orders, Frameworks, RFP's, etc.
Skills and Requirements
Education & Experience Required :
Education & Experience Required: Bachelor's degree in business, finance, engineering, or related field
Five years of experience in finance, accounting, project management, or related field.
Skills/Abilities:
Must have excellent analytical skills, top tier Microsoft tools (e.g. Excel, PowerPoint, and WORD)
Broad experience leveraging their analytical expertise in a wide variety of business
situations. Proficiency in SAP and project portfolio management systems (preferred) Excellent written and verbal communication skills
The ability to schedule, plan and manage numerous competing priorities concurrently
Ability to run meetings and interact with others at all levels of the organization
Foundational understanding of electric utility infrastructure is a plus.
